I am still trying to get a lead on Victor Maughan Hall born 1904 and baptised at St Peters Newbrough. His parents were John Joseph and Daisy Jane Hall nee Maughan. I have found him on the 1911 census but it has that he was adopted by a George and Jane A Kirkby from Erlington Station. I found a death of a Victor Maughan Hall at Hampshire in 1994. I have no idea what happened to his parents or 2 sisters and brother who were alive in 1901. If there is anyone who knows the name I would really like to hear from them. Bev |

I am finally getting back int research, and will add what I have found. victor Maughan hall di not go to Canada with his parents, I don't know the reason, but he was "adopted by ppeople in Erington, Northumberland. I know he did go to Canada at sometime, as he was on the 1916 Census, perhaps he went for his mother's funeral in 1913 and stayed a few years? just a thought. However he did return to England and married a Nancy rogers. I am not sure if the births I have found are his childrened, but I did find 4 Halls, with mother's maiden name as Rogers being registered in Northumberland from 1940 to 1948. I do know he died in Hampshire in 1999 as I purchased his death registration. Bev |
